docs:scripts_rules
Различия
Показаны различия между двумя версиями страницы.
| Предыдущая версия справа и слеваПредыдущая версияСледующая версия | Предыдущая версия | ||
| docs:scripts_rules [2025/04/13 00:33] – удалено - внешнее изменение (Дата неизвестна) 127.0.0.1 | docs:scripts_rules [2025/04/13 00:36] (текущий) – [🔍 Примеры] | ||
|---|---|---|---|
| Строка 1: | Строка 1: | ||
| + | |||
| + | ====== 📁 Структура именования скриптов ====== | ||
| + | |||
| + | Унифицированная схема названий для всех собственных скриптов. Используется для упрощения поиска, | ||
| + | |||
| + | ===== 📌 Формат имени скрипта ===== | ||
| + | |||
| + | < | ||
| + | |||
| + | * '' | ||
| + | * '' | ||
| + | * '' | ||
| + | |||
| + | ===== 🧩 Категории (что решает скрипт) ===== | ||
| + | |||
| + | ^ Префикс | ||
| + | | ssh_* | Работа с SSH | | ||
| + | | ssh_key_* | ||
| + | | img_* | Образы .img, создание, | ||
| + | | disk_* | ||
| + | | rpi_* | Raspberry Pi: системные действия | ||
| + | | net_* | Сеть: IP, DNS, VPN | | ||
| + | | wg_* | WireGuard: пиры, конфигурации | ||
| + | | tc_* | Total Commander | ||
| + | | menu_* | ||
| + | | copy_* | ||
| + | | scripts_* | ||
| + | |||
| + | ===== ⚙️ Действия (что делает скрипт) ===== | ||
| + | |||
| + | ^ Префикс | ||
| + | | _create | ||
| + | | _del | Удаляет | ||
| + | | _edit | Редактирует | ||
| + | | _list | Показывает список | ||
| + | | _open | Открывает или запускает | ||
| + | | _mount | ||
| + | | _umount | ||
| + | | _scan | Поиск и анализ | ||
| + | | _manager | ||
| + | | _check | ||
| + | | _select | ||
| + | | _autoexec | ||
| + | | _launcher | ||
| + | |||
| + | ===== 💬 Дополнения (контекст, | ||
| + | |||
| + | ^ Постфикс | ||
| + | | _to_nas | ||
| + | | _from_usb | ||
| + | | _on_win | ||
| + | | _on_rpi | ||
| + | | _tmp | Черновик или временный | ||
| + | | _backup | ||
| + | |||
| + | ===== 🔍 Примеры ===== | ||
| + | |||
| + | ^ Название | ||
| + | | ssh_key_del_on_win.sh | ||
| + | | img_create_from_sd.sh | ||
| + | | scripts_launcher.sh | ||
| + | | img_create_to_nas.sh | ||
| + | | rpi_img_mount_check.sh | ||
| + | | menu_wg_manager.sh | ||
| + | | tc_scan_portable.bat | ||
| + | | net_ip_list_on_win.ps1 | ||
| + | |||
| + | |||
| + | ---- | ||
| + | ---- | ||
| + | {{page> | ||
